When a single liquid is boiled, the liquid is converted into vapor. Simple distillation is most effective when applied to mixtures where the liquid components differ in their boiling points by at least 75C. In a distillation, a liquid is boiled in the "distilling flask," then the vapors travel to another section of the apparatus where they come into contact with a cool surface. In this experiment, you will be conducting both a simple distillation and a fractional distillation of a mixture of cyclohexane (bp=79) and methylcyclohexane (bp=101) to compare the two techniques.
